Here I am a mere hour after my 2nd National Heroscape Day tournament. I'm proud to say that I went 4-1 and beat all DnD comers (technically; see battle 4)! 'Course, I was very nearly beaten by a (pre?) teen girl (which really shouldn't matter in our current, modern, enlightened society (but which I find kind of amusing nonetheless)). I figured I should give a recap before I forget it all.

My Army: This year our point total was 450 points, which makes quite a difference from 500+! The first army I considered taking was:
Nakitas 120
Gorillinators x2 300
Rats x3 420
Otonashi 430
Marcu 450
I really wanted to fit Raelin in here but just couldn't make it work without affecting the core of Nakitas/Gorillinators. I finally decided that my main abilities, Tough and Smoke Powder would be completely useless against Q9/10 (who I fought at last year's tournament) and Phantom Knights would also rip me a new one...so I then considered:
Kato 200
Ashigaru gunners x2 320
Ashigaru Spearmen x3 440
Isamu 450
This one has the encircle attack to take down high defense heroes (like Q9) but would they make it to him to use it? Probably not...I briefly considered Gladiatrons/Blastatrons (but didn't want people to hate me) so I finally settled on:
Ornak 100
Cyprien 250
Krug 370
Blade Gruts x2 450
This is a great build that I used earlier this year at 500 points (with the addition of Sonya). It's a ton of fun to play, has great synergies and also has very few weaknesses. Cyp can fly virtually anywhere on the map, taking glyphs, assassinating pesky support figures like Raelin or Ranged threats like the Krav. He can also bypass high defenses with chilling touch except for Q9, but that's where Krug comes in. He makes B-line for the big, tough heroes and engages them so they can't use their special attacks without dealing with him first(which makes him mad and ups his wicked double attack). OMs on the orcs move Ornak so that he's always in range of the two heroes and can use his dispatch power with OM1. But enough talk let's see how it held up!

10/09/09 Utah NHSD!
This was my first HS tournament ever, and it was a blast! The Mohicans have intrigued me since they were first released so I’d been testing out various army builds in my last two games (consisting of moheeks/BA and Spiders/Sujoah) so I was getting fairly comfortable with them. For this tournament which was 520 points, I decided to drop the Spiders and Sujoah (who, quite frankly, suck) for the Dwarfs and Migol:
Brave Arrow 50
Mohicans x3 210
Axegrinders x2 140
Migol 110
Total: 510
I went lighter on the Dwarfs because the Mohicans are much more versatile (they have range and the same stats as the Dwarfs (3/3) in melee) and the Dwarfs would only really come into play against a small part of most armies (the large and huge figures). Yes, I could have added Isamu or Otonashi but that would have ruined my Aquilla theme and would have made me much less of a harda$$ so I decided against it.

My first battle was against my buddy WJScaper, who along with UtahScott and me, provided all of the maps for the tournament. He played:

Snipers x2 200
Repulsors x2 80
Taelord 180
Zetacron. 60
Total: 520
The map was Can't See The Jungle. I was fairly confident that I could win by sheer numbers and that proved to be the case. I lead with the Mohicans hoping their anti-range abilities would keep them alive until they could get into melee range. They survived remarkably well. The road really made it easy to bring up reinforcements as I needed them. I usually attacked with 2 Mohicans and brought up an additional one from the rear per order marker, only attacking with 3 if a good opportunity presented itself. After taking out the initial wave of 1 squad each of Repulsors and Snipers, I controlled the middle of the board, with one Mohican shooting from height and two on the ground within melee range of anything I needed to kill. “Dub-J” had planted Taelord on his side on the very end of the road, which allowed me to rush a couple of Mohicans into melee with him and take him down with 3 very lucky rolls. Zetacron failed to score a hit and was also taken down in melee with the moheeks. From there, it was just cleanup duty. We ended up calling the game when he got down to a single Repulsor. It was fairly one-sided due to some amazing rolls on my part as well as the afore-mentioned numerical advantage. Each Sniper he lost took a big chunk out of his army, while I was able to lose a squaddie here and there without losing much effectiveness. I think his army would have fared much better against a hero-heavy army.
RECORD: 1-0
